[Bug 267339] Re: wireless (atheros) doesn't work after suspend

2008-11-13 Thread Dan McGuirk
An alternative to Trampas's fix is to create a file called /etc/pm/config.d/madwifi-fix (exact filename doesn't matter), with the following contents: SUSPEND_MODULES=$SUSPEND_MODULES ath_pci pm-utils already provides you with this SUSPEND_MODULES variable, to deal with exactly this kind of
